Biochemical responses in onion, sorghum, wheat and chickpea to effect of organic nutrient management under onion based cropping system

Author(s): Dhonde Ashutosh, Bharat Raskar, Ravindra Kolse


Organic nutrient management is one of the major importance under organic farming for supplying nutrient requirement of onion, sorghum, wheat and chickpea. Considering the importance of organic farming and growing demand for organically quality produced foods, field studies were conducted for 2 years (2015-16 to 2016-17) on a clay loam soil at the IFSRP, Rahuri, to study the influence of organic nutrient management on biochemical parameters of onion, sorghum, wheat and chickpea under the onion based cropping systems.
